Ex Libris Alma goes into production at Switzerland’s Renouvaud network, number of live Alma institutions passes 500 - September 2, 2016
Ex Libris®, a ProQuest company, has passed the mark of 500 live Alma institutions with the implementation of Alma® in the Renouvaud network in Switzerland. Australia’s Charles Darwin University selects Ex Libris Alma and Primo - August 31, 2016
Ex Libris®, a ProQuest company, has announced that Australia's Charles Darwin University (CDU) has opted for a library services platform consisting of the Ex Libris Alma® library management service and the Ex Libris Primo® discovery and delivery platform. Japan and South Korea dominate the inaugural Reuters Top 75: Asia’s Most Innovative Universities - August 31, 2016
Japan and South Korea dominate the inaugural Reuters Top 75: Asia's Most Innovative Universities, a list that identifies the educational institutions that are doing the most to advance science, invent new technologies, and help drive the global economy. Winners of 2016 ACS Nano Lectureship Award announced - August 30, 2016
The American Chemical Society's (ACS') Publications Division has announced three scientists as winners of the 2016 ACS Nano Lectureship Award for outstanding contributions to the field of nanoscience and nanotechnology.
